Air India scales back select flights as operational recalibration continues



The decision follows a wider internal review of the airline’s operational resilience, launched in the wake of the fatal AI171 crash earlier this month. Despite the current reductions, Air India reiterated that nearly 600 daily flights continue to operate, serving the vast majority of its domestic and short-haul international network. The airline plans to review and restore affected routes in phases beginning mid-July, depending on fleet and crew availability.
